Machine Learning Market Summary

As per MRFR analysis, the Machine Learning Market Size was estimated at 5.52 USD Billion in 2024. The Machine Learning industry is projected to grow from 7.17 USD Billion in 2025 to 122.03 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 32.76 during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

By Technology: Deep Learning (Largest) vs. Reinforcement Learning (Fastest-Growing)

In the Machine Learning Market, Deep Learning holds the largest market share, driven by its extensive applicability in various sectors such as healthcare, finance, and automotive. Supervised Learning follows closely, leveraging labeled data to improve model accuracy. Unsupervised Learning and Reinforcement Learning are also significant segments, with Unsupervised Learning focusing on pattern recognition and data clustering, while Reinforcement Learning emphasizes on sequential decision-making under uncertainties.

Technology: Deep Learning (Dominant) vs. Reinforcement Learning (Emerging)

Deep Learning is characterized by its deep neural networks that enable the processing of large volumes of unstructured data, making it the dominant technique in the Machine Learning Market. Its ability to improve performance as more data becomes available drives its strong adoption across multiple industries. On the other hand, Reinforcement Learning is an emerging segment, gaining traction for its application in areas such as robotics and autonomous systems. Its growth is fueled by advancements in algorithms and the increasing demand for intelligent systems capable of learning and adapting through experience, making it an attractive area for innovation and investment.

Industry Developments

  • Q2 2024: Microsoft launches new Copilot+ PCs with advanced AI and machine learning features Microsoft unveiled its Copilot+ PCs, integrating advanced machine learning capabilities directly into Windows devices, marking a major product launch aimed at accelerating AI adoption in personal computing.
  • Q2 2024: Nvidia acquires Run:ai to bolster machine learning workload orchestration Nvidia announced the acquisition of Israeli startup Run:ai, which specializes in machine learning workload management, to enhance its AI infrastructure offerings for enterprise customers.
  • Q2 2024: Anthropic raises $450 million in Series C funding to expand machine learning research AI startup Anthropic secured $450 million in a Series C funding round led by Spark Capital, with the funds earmarked for scaling up its machine learning research and product development.
  • Q3 2024: Google announces partnership with Mayo Clinic to deploy machine learning in healthcare diagnostics Google and Mayo Clinic entered a strategic partnership to deploy machine learning models for improving diagnostic accuracy and operational efficiency in healthcare settings.
  • Q3 2024: OpenAI appoints Sarah Friar as Chief Financial Officer OpenAI named former Nextdoor CEO Sarah Friar as its new CFO, signaling a focus on scaling its machine learning business operations and preparing for potential public offerings.
  • Q3 2024: NVIDIA opens new AI research center in Cambridge, UK NVIDIA inaugurated a new research facility in Cambridge dedicated to advancing machine learning and AI, aiming to foster innovation and collaboration with academic and industry partners.
  • Q4 2024: Databricks acquires Tabular to expand machine learning data management capabilities Databricks acquired Tabular, a data management startup, to enhance its machine learning platform with improved data versioning and governance features.
  • Q4 2024: Amazon Web Services wins $1.2 billion contract to provide machine learning cloud services to U.S. Department of Defense AWS secured a $1.2 billion contract to deliver machine learning-powered cloud infrastructure and analytics tools to the U.S. Department of Defense, supporting national security initiatives.
  • Q1 2025: Apple launches on-device machine learning features in iOS 19 Apple introduced new on-device machine learning capabilities in iOS 19, enabling advanced privacy-preserving AI features for users without relying on cloud processing.
  • Q1 2025: Siemens and Google Cloud announce partnership to integrate machine learning in industrial automation Siemens and Google Cloud formed a partnership to embed machine learning models into industrial automation systems, aiming to optimize manufacturing processes and reduce downtime.
  • Q2 2025: OpenAI launches enterprise-grade machine learning API for regulated industries OpenAI released a new API tailored for highly regulated sectors such as finance and healthcare, offering enhanced compliance and security features for machine learning applications.
  • Q2 2025: Hugging Face raises $300 million in Series D to expand open-source machine learning platform Hugging Face closed a $300 million Series D funding round to accelerate development of its open-source machine learning tools and expand its global engineering team.
